> On Monday, October 9, 2017 at 8:12:33 AM UTC-4, Matching Socks wrote: 
>>
>> The linked page 
>> https://stuartsierra.com/2015/05/27/clojure-uncaught-exceptions also 
>> says "Another wrinkle: exceptions inside a future are always caught by the 
>> Future. The exception will not be thrown until something calls Future.get 
>> (deref in Clojure)."  So you would need to review the pattern of "(try 
>> (future (catch (throw".
